Powder diffraction data collected on Echidna, ANSTO, at several temperatures are included as
ECH0024934_antlerite_2p4395A_3p5K.xyd
ECH0024935_antlerite_2p4395A_5p1K.xyd
ECH0024936_antlerite_2p4395A_5p4K.xyd
ECH0024937_antlerite_2p4395A_10K.xyd
Here, the wavelength is 2.4395 Å, and the nominal temperatures are 3.5, 5.1, 5.4, and 10 K, respectively.
The true temperature may be different.

Powder diffraction data collected on Wombat, ANSTO, at a series of temperatures are included as
WBT74299_Antlerite_2p41A_st_*.dat
where * is the step number, and the wavelength is 2.41 Å.  
Data were collected in steps of 0.1 K, from 4.3 to 7.9 K
Recorded temperatures are available with higher precision in Wombat_T.dat
Note that the true temperature is higher due to thermometry issues.

Neutron powder diffraction data collected in the ground state and paramagnetic state on D1B, ILL, are available at 
https://doi.org/10.5291/ILL-DATA.5-31-2734

Neutron powder diffraction data collected at intermediate temperatures and in the paramagnetic state on D20, ILL, are available at 
https://doi.org/10.5291/ILL-DATA.5-31-2864

In both cases, it was necessary to also do a series of much quicker scans at closely-spaced temperatures
This is necessary for calibrating the beamline's thermometry against the known transition temperatures
The temerature uncertainty could otherwise potentially exceed the spacing between the phase transitions
